Get The Right Ratio For Cold Brew. The cold brew ratio isn’t an exact science, unfortunately. We all have different tastes and preferences, but a great starting point is a 1:5 coffee to water ratio for cold brew concentrate.. This ratio for cold brew will work well for most roasts..
